    If you'd like to try these tools at home, someone has copied the source onto github[1]. I've only been playing with this for a few minutes, but the only "problem" I've run into so far is that 2html omits the declaration, but that isn't really a problem for me since I was piping the output through tidy anyway.

    I've been looking for a nice way of batch-editing html using some sort of sed-like tool, and this is the best option I've seen yet. Beyond that I just find it a neat idea.
